17. fash normal user can set the interval time fast 10ms and normal 50ms This command is factory default setting command and AT RELD can t change its value 2 4 2 UART Auto Frame HF A11 support UART auto frame function If user select open this function and setting auto frame trigger length and auto frame trigger time parameters then module will auto framing the data which received from UART port and transmitting to the network as pre defined data structure gt Auto frame trigger length The fixed data length that module used to transmitting to the network gt Auto frame trigger time After the trigger time if UART port received data can t reach auto frame trigger length then module will transmitting available data to the network and bypass the auto frame trigger length condition Detailed UART auto frame function can refer to AT instruction set UARTF UARTFT UARTFL introduction 2 5 Address Binding HF A11 module supports the feature of binding the BSSID address of target network According to the provisions of 802 11 protocol different wireless networks can have a same network name i e SSID ESSID but must correspond to a unique BSSID address i e MAC address Illegal intruders can create a wireless network with the same SSID ESSID it will make STAs in the network to join to the illegal AP thereby and then network leakage happen Users can prevent STA from joining to illegal network by binding the BSSID ad

24. with a STA device 2 1 1 Basic Wireless Network Based On AP Infrastructure Infrastructure it s also called basic network It built by AP and many STAs which join in The characters of network of this type are that AP is the centre and all communication between STAs is transmitted through the AP The figure following shows such type of networking Figure 15 HF A11 Basic Wireless Network Structure Shanghai High Flying Electronics Technology Co Ltd www hi flying com 19 HF A11 Embedded WiFi Module User Manual HFA High Flying 2 1 2 Wireless Network Based On Adhoc Network Adhoc Adhoc It s also called independent basic service set and it s built by two or more STAs without AP this type of network is a loose structure all the STAs in the network can communicate directly As showing in the figure below HF A11 1 can be treat as an AP and HF A11 2 HF A11 3 and the laptop are STAs connected to HF A11 1 Meanwhile all HF A11 modules can connected to user device via UART interface All HF A11 modules can be operated and managed through the laptop So it is convenient to O amp M all HF A11 modules Moreover in such Adhoc network structure the whole coverage of a wireless network can be extended easily UART HS HF A11x T Figure 16 HF A11 Adhoc Network Structure 2 1 3 Wireless Network Based On AP STA HF A11 module support AP STA network mode means module support one AP interface and on

34. d gt AT FSTTC on off This command is saved after re starting the module 2 2 Auto Frequency Function When module works as STA HF A11 will adjust its wireless channel to keep the same channel with associated AP and connect in When module works as AP and HF A11 enable Auto frequency function then when module boot Shanghai High Flying Electronics Technology Co Ltd www hi flying com 21 HF A11 Embedded WiFi Module User Manual HFA up it will select the best wireless channel based on surrounding environment 2 3 Security HF A11 module supports multiple wireless encryption mechanisms and enables to protect the security of user s data transmission the mechanisms include WEP WPA PSK TKIP WPA PSK AES WPA2 PSK TKIP WPA2 PSK AES 000060 2 4 UART Frame Scheme 2 4 1 UART Free Frame HF A11 support UART free frame function If user select open this function module will check the intervals between any two bytes when reciving UART data If this interval time exceeds defined value 50ms default HF A11 will think it as the end of one frame and transfer this free frame to WiFi port or HF A11 will receive UART data untill 4K bytes then transfer 4KB frame to WiFi port HF A11 s default interval time is 50ms User can also set this interval to fast 10ms through AT command But user have to consider if user MCU can send UART data with 10ms interval or the UART data may be divide as fragment Through AT command AT FUARTTE

36. dress to improve wireless network security Shanghai High Flying Electronics Technology Co Ltd www hi flying com 22 HF A11 Embedded WiFi Module User Manual HFA 2 6 Ethernet Interface Communication HF A11 module provides one 10 100M Ethernet interface With this Ethernet interface user can easily realize the three interface WiFi UART and Ethernet intercommunication and networking HF A11 module can configured as Bridge Mode or Router Mode base on different networking technology Notes The Ethenet function is disabled by default because of the large power consumption Users may input AT FEPHY o0n and reset to enable Ethenet HF A11 may need different configuration to support different Ethenet Networking mode Such as N Ver and Z Ver as following which need AT FVER n to switch to N Ver or AT FVER z to switch to Z Ver 2 6 1 HF A11 Ethernet Interface Networking As AP PC2 PC1 100M LA A A L Mu a E v4 bm e E HF A11x IP 10 10 100 101 APES IP 10 10 100 100 GateWay 10 10 100 254 IP 10 10 100 254 GateWay 10 10 100 254 Figure 18 HF A11 Ethernet Interface Networking As AP For above networking HF A11 module works as AP and also the centre of this network All devices IP address in this network shall use the same network segment with HF A11 and they can intercommunication with this method 2 6 2 HF A11 Ethernet Interface Networking As STA N Ver P VG IP

54. ot up phase the general user board MCU software flow chart will as following Power Up J EL lt nReady 11 gt gt wan Le Total 60s gt Y ms f 1 Transparent Transmittion LL Waiting time depend on real wireless network T di OW gt UART Transparent Data Coomunication Figure 12 User MCU Software Flow Chart When HF A11 modules boot up user can select one work mode base on the setting and user can switch to the configuration mode at any kinds of work mode 1 4 1 Transparent Transmission Mode HF A11 modules support serial interface transparent transmission mode The benefit of this mode is achieves a plug and play serial data port and reduces user complexity furthest In this mode user should only configure the necessary parameters After power on module can automatically connect to the default wireless network and server As in this mode the module s serial port always work in the transparent transmission mode so users only need to think of it as a virtual serial cable and send and receive data as using a simple serial In other words the serial cable of users original serial devices is directly replaced with the module user devices can be easy for wireless data transmission without any changes The transparent transmission mode can fully compatible with user s original software platform and reduce the software development effort for integrate wireless data transmission

56. r HF A11 modules User can add RS 232 chipset on user board and convert the signal to RS 232 voltage to communicate with outside equipment or sensors HF A11 modules UART interface include 4 general signals TXD RXD RTS CTS The hardware reference design with RS 232 chipset as following Shanghai High Flying Electronics Technology Co Ltd www hi flying com 14 HF A11 Embedded WiFi Module User Manual HF Allx UART RTS UART TXD UART RXD UART CTS Figure 11 OO E P GND C93 7 100NF fee SERIAL DEBUG PORT uF UART Interface Reference Design Notes TXD pin is also hardware configuration pin internal module So this pin MUST pull down during module power up HFOA11x modules provide internal pull down resister user can t add pull up pull down resister on user board which may cause module can t work 1 3 4 Power Interface HF A11 module support single 3 3V power supply The peak current shall about 350mA and normal WiFi working current shall about 200mA The power save WiFi OFF mode will about 100mA Decoupling at power pin suggested At least one 100uF and one 10uF capacitor required at user board and put near module power input pin will increase the reliability and performance Shanghai High Flying Electronics Technology Co Ltd www hi flying com 15 HF A11 Embedded WiFi Module User Manual HFA 1 4 Software Reference Design When HF A11 modules bo
